• ベストアンサー

MFCについて詳しく書かれているページ

MFCについて詳しく書かれているページはありませんか? 色々ネットサーフィンしても抽象的すぎて、まったくの初心者から見たらどのように弄ったら良いのか分かりません。 順を追って説明してくれるページや、具体例を挙げて説明してくれるページなどを探しています。 もしくは手軽な参考書とかはないでしょうか?

質問者が選んだベストアンサー

  • ベストアンサー
  • zwi
  • ベストアンサー率56% (730/1282)
回答No.1

そもそもMFCは初心者向きとはいえません。 C++をある程度クラスを駆使して自在にコンソールアプリが書ける程度は理解している必要があります。ある程度理解しているなら下記の本が役に立つでしょう。 「Amazon.co.jp: 標準講座MFC6.0―Visual C++による効率的なWindowsプログラミング (Programmer’s SELECTION): ハーバート シルト, 田中 正造, Herbert Schildt, コスモワークス: 本」 http://www.amazon.co.jp/dp/4881357042/ 自信がないならまずこのあたりから。 「Amazon.co.jp: 明快入門 Visual C++ 2010 (林晴比古実用マスターシリーズ): 林 晴比古: 本」 http://www.amazon.co.jp/dp/4797363886/

全文を見る
すると、全ての回答が全文表示されます。

その他の回答 (1)

  • mitoneko
  • ベストアンサー率58% (469/798)
回答No.2

 もっとも詳しく、ついでに、もっとも体系的に書かれているのは・・・MSDNですね。  例として2010での該当ページをあげておきます。   http://msdn.microsoft.com/ja-jp/library/d06h2x6e.aspx  ただ・・・・  このライブラリーですが、基本的には、C++とwindows SDKである程度のwindowsプログラムが組める人を対象としたライブラリーと思った方が良いです。windows APIの基礎が理解できていないと、フレームワークの枠組みそのものが理解できません。  ほんのさわりだけで良ければ、   http://www.kumei.ne.jp/c_lang/indexmfc.html  こんなページなら、結構あるんですけどね。  でも、自分のやりたいことをやろうとすると、MSDNの記述でも足りず、結局、MFCのソースコードを追いかけていく・・・と言うのはあまり珍しい話ではないです。というか、そうやって理解していくライブラリーという面が強いです。  手軽にwindowsプログラムが組みたいだけであれば、.NET Frameworkの方が、わかりやすい参考書も多く、取っつきやすいように思います。

全文を見る
すると、全ての回答が全文表示されます。

関連するQ&A

  • MFC でどうやってネットページをアクセスしますか?

    MFC でどうやってネットページをアクセスしますか? たとえば:MFCでひとつボタンがありまして、このボタンを押すと http://.../test.php?id=2をアクセスします。このtest.phpで echo "test id" があります。それでMFCでどうやってこの "test id" を得るか? お返事をお待ちしています

  • 「MFCを使用しない」から「MFCのスタティックライブラリを使用」

    VC++初心者ですが、 Win32Applicationで「MFCを使用しない」で作成したプログラムが正常動作しました。 そこで 「MFCを使用しない」から「MFCのスタティックライブラリを使用」にしてビルドしたところ、リンク中に どんどんエラーがでます。 関数関係のエラーなのですが。 (1) どうすればエラーを無くせるのでしょうか (2) 「MFCのスタティックライブラリを使用」にするとどの様なメリットがあるのか(説明している参考URLなど)。 教えて下さい

  • メニューをどのページでも出す方法

    私はこれからホームページを作ってみようと思っている超初心者です。 そこでホームページでのメニューをどのページにも表示したいと思っています。 しかし、その場合メニューを更新した時、全てのページを直さなくてはなりません。 ページが数ページの時は良いですが、ボリュームが増えてきた場合それでは大変です。 ネットで調べてみるとSSIなど色々あるようですが、初心者にはさっぱり解りません。 何か簡単にできる方法は無いでしょうか? このサイトでも同じような質問があったようですが、今ひとつよく解りません。 どなたか超初心者にも解るように一から順を追って説明して頂ける奇特な方がいましたらよろしくお願いします。 ソフトはパソコンに最初から入っていたホームページビルダー6.5ライトを使いたいと思います。 OSはXPです。 サーバーはロリポップを考えています。 よろしくお願いします。

  • あれ?なんだこのページは?

    ネットサーフィンをしてると、時々英語のページがでてきます、、、 何もしてないのに、、、、、 あこれってウイルスでしょうか?

  • ページサイズについて

    iモード用などのサイトとPCで見られるサイトのページサイズはどのくらいサイズに違いがあるのでしょうか? 具体例がありましたら参考につけてくださるとありがたいです。 また、ページのサイズは「ファイル」-「プロパティ」の「サイズ」を見ればよいのでしょうか? 宜しくお願いします

  • MFCについて

    最近、Visual Studio 2005で、win32アプリの作成を勉強しようと思い、 猫でもわかる・・・のサイトを参考にさせて頂き勉強を始めたのですが、 色々と質問させてもらってるうちに、MFCというものの存在を知りました。 具体的にどんな物なのかも解ってないのですが、 SDKで組んでいくよりも、比較的楽にプログラムが組んでいけ(ソースが少なくていい)、MFCの方がメジャーに使われている、というようなことを聞いたのですが、 実際どちらを勉強するべきなのでしょうか? APIについてはどちらも勉強しなければならないと聞いたのですが、 MFCの方がメジャーで楽ならMFCの勉強した方が良い気がしたので 詳しい方教えていただけませんか? よろしくお願いします。

  • ハッキングされたページ

    昨日、ネットサーフィンしていたら http://219.127.231.33/ こんなページを見つけました。 これった多分ハックされて情報を書き換えられちゃってるのだと思います。 かわいそうなので知らせてあげたいのですが、どこに教えればよいものなんですか?

  • ページ読み込み完了の3秒後にリンクを表示

    ページ読み込み完了後3病後にリンクと、その説明文を載せたいのですが、なかなかうまくいきません。 申し訳ございませんが、具体的な例を挙げていただけないでしょうか。

  • 改ページで区切ったページを範囲指定するには

    VBを始めたばかりの初心者ですがよろしくお願いします。 (参考書も一応3冊持っているのですが…^^;) ワードで作成した文書の特定の範囲だけに特定の処理したいと思っています。 具体的には、例えば、10ページの文書のうち3ページ目に「改ページ」を挿入して区切り、1~3ページと4~10ページに異なる置換処理を実行するマクロを作りたいと思っています。この全体のページ数や「改ページ」の挿入位置は文書によって違います。 この場合、「改ページ」までの1~3ページとそれ以後の4~10ページの範囲を指定するにはどうしたらよいでせしょうか。 「改ページ」で区切った範囲を指定するプロパティを探したのですが見つかりませんでした。 よろしくお願いします。

  • WindowsXPのアイコンをWebページに使用

    カテゴリ違いだったらすいません 時々、ネットサーフィンをしていると ページの中にWindowsXPのアイコンが使われていることがあります 一例としてSleipnirのページ。 http://sleipnir.pos.to/ これは法的にはセーフなのですか? Windowsはマイクロソフトの著作物で、 それに付属していたアイコンも マイクロソフトの著作物に当たると思うのですが… 教えて下さい